Lorain County does not zone incorporated cities, so carport placement follows local zoning. Elyria's Zoning Code Section 1142.03 treats a carport as an accessory use: it 'shall be located in the rear yard only' and no closer than three feet from a lot line, six feet from an alley, covering not more than 40% of the required rear yard. An attached carport is regulated as part of the principal dwelling and must observe that district's front and side setbacks; a detached carport follows the accessory-use standard. A building permit and site plan are required. Other Lorain County communities (Lorain, Avon Lake, Amherst) set their own dimensions, so confirm locally.
A carport in a required front or side yard, too close to a lot line, or built without a permit is a zoning violation; the city can require relocation, removal, or a double permit fee.
